Transaction 63edae588a52df508d8a5ba0b7a7f569e08a08122241465a1fcdad3b19d50e8d

1 Input
2 Outputs
  • 63edae588a52df508d8a5ba0b7a7f569e08a08122241465a1fcdad3b19d50e8d:0
  • value  508829
    address  3Gp1F7hSD3RbsgxMz5rmSsmypcXcabrLfB
  • 63edae588a52df508d8a5ba0b7a7f569e08a08122241465a1fcdad3b19d50e8d:1
  • value  49727583
    address  bc1qd8wv57vjevytqmu44dv05ncwn5p5eh94hjr5uucwmgrpen0xd9nqj0xtwu